Output 40d84ebdc315cf3ea9ca30388d2a1d5ea9aa0c884ce03f05ef6610d0d6454850:41

value
102781687
script pubkey
OP_0 OP_PUSHBYTES_20 89793f6a644e0f304ddaad78aaf1ab6ff459bd88
address
ltc1q39un76nyfc8nqnw644u24udtdl69n0vg62hrcg
transaction
40d84ebdc315cf3ea9ca30388d2a1d5ea9aa0c884ce03f05ef6610d0d6454850
spent
false